Dubai: Police arrested a thief who had sneaked back into the country after being deported earlier for a similar crime.

On November 20, Dubai Police's Control and Command Room received a report of a robbery at a shop in the Al Khawaneej area. An unknown man broke into the shop through the main door, stole cash and fled the scene.

A barbershop owner saw him trying to flee the scene at about 5:30am. He tried to stop him, but the suspect pushed him to the ground. The barbershop owner gave police the description of the suspect and his clothes.

Teams from the Dubai Police Criminal Investigation Department (CID) went to the scene, collected evidence and matched the given description with their criminal records.

The CID found out that the suspect had a previous criminal record and had been arrested for a similar crime.

He was sentenced and deported after completing his sentence. He was identified as Mansoor Ali Ahmad from Yemen. The CID set a trap for the suspect and intensified the presence of police patrols around trading areas to catch him.

On November 24, a CID source saw the suspect in the Nad Al Sheba area at about 6pm. Police arrested him and searched him.

Police detained the suspect and referred him to the Public Prosecution for further investigation.
